- Task force recommends new prison in Sioux Falls. After months of debate on where the new men's prison should be located, a Prison Reset Task Force on Tuesday recommended to locate a new, $650 million prison in Sioux Falls. This comes after the state already invested into a proposed Lincoln County site, but neighbors were not pleased (to say the least). The Dakota Scout has the details on the task force discussion.
- City closer to passing along credit card fees. The City Council on Tuesday night voted 8-0 to advance an ordinance to pass on credit card fees to the users rather than subsidizing them. Over the last couple of years, the city has spent $1.6 million on credit card fees, according to Finance Director Shawn Pritchett. This proposal will move on to a final vote next week.
